What to Expect During the Tire Mounting Process
When you bring your tires to Tractor Supply for mounting, here’s what you can expect: (See Also: How to Pump up a Tire? Easy Step-by-Step Guide)
Step 1: Inspection
The first step in the tire mounting process is an inspection of your tires and rims. The technician will check for any damage or wear on the tires and rims, and ensure that they are clean and free of debris.
Step 2: Mounting
Once the inspection is complete, the technician will begin the mounting process. This involves placing the tire onto the rim and ensuring that it is properly seated and centered.
Step 3: Balancing
After the tire is mounted, the technician will balance the tire to ensure that it is properly aligned and that the weight is evenly distributed. This is an important step in the tire mounting process, as it helps to prevent uneven wear and extends the life of the tire.
Step 4: Inflation
The final step in the tire mounting process is inflation. The technician will inflate the tire to the recommended pressure, ensuring that it is properly inflated and ready for use.
